Strategic Corporate Management simulation competition offered by Marketplace

The Strategic Corporate Management simulation is offered over the web. There is no software to download. The simulation is accessible from any computer with an Internet connection and standard web browser. Any number of students can participate from the same school.

Requirement: Participants must not have prior Marketplace experience. Students who have previously participated in any Marketplace exercise may not join the competition.

Level of difficulty: Strategic Corporate Management: A comprehensive business exercise (8 decision periods or quarters), where students compete in an international electronics market set in Brazil, China, United States, Canada and Europe. The level of difficulty is expert involving in-depth treatment of marketing, manufacturing, finance, accounting, human resource decisions, and e-commerce.

Scoring: A balanced scorecard will be used to measure performance. A total score will be computed for each team based upon profitability, market share in target markets, customer satisfaction, manufacturing productivity, asset management, human resource management, investments in the future and the creation of wealth for the stockholders.

Game Scenario: The students will start up a new international electronics firm. Their firm will be responsible for introducing a new line of microcomputers into the world market. All competitors will start with exactly the same resources and knowledge of the market. The students will be responsible for marketing, manufacturing, human resources, finance and accounting. Students will have the opportunity to sell through conventional and Internet channels.
